Fletcher Moss Park & Botanical Gardens
Fletcher Moss Garden is in Didsbury, Manchester, England, between the River Mersey and Stenner Woods.
-
East Park
East Park is a major park of about 120 acres situated on the Holderness Road in Hull, East Riding of Yorkshire, England.
